About Pine Oil 22%
Pine oil is an essential oil derived from the needles, twigs, and cones of pine trees. It is commonly extracted through steam distillation or other methods of solvent extraction. Pine oil has a distinct pine-like aroma and is used for various purposes due to its unique properties.

Common Uses and Applications of Pine Oil:
Aromatherapy: Pine oil is often used in aromatherapy to create a fresh and invigorating atmosphere. Its aroma is believed to have a stimulating and uplifting effect on the mind and body.
Cleaning and Disinfecting: Pine oil is a common ingredient in household cleaning products due to its antimicrobial properties. It can be added to floor cleaners, disinfectants, and air fresheners to help eliminate bacteria, fungi, and unpleasant odors.
Insect Repellent: The strong scent of pine oil makes it an effective natural insect repellent. It can be used to deter insects like mosquitoes, flies, and fleas. Pine oil is often found in insect repellent sprays, candles, and diffusers.
Industrial Applications: Pine oil has applications in various industries, including the manufacturing of paints, varnishes, solvents, and lubricants. It is also used as a fragrance component in soaps, cosmetics, and perfumes.
Respiratory Health: Inhalation of pine oil vapors is believed to provide respiratory benefits. It is sometimes used in chest rubs, inhalers, and steam inhalation for relieving symptoms of congestion, coughs, and respiratory infections.
Pine Oil 22% Properties:
Chemical Name: Mixture of terpene alcohols and terpenes
CAS No.: 585-62-9, 138-86-3, 98-55-5
EINECS No.: 209-578-0, 205-341-0, 202-680-6
HSN No.: 38059090
Molecular Formula: CHO & CH
Molecular Weight: 154.29
Appearance: Clear, colourless to light yellow liquid
Odour: Piny with floral fragrance
Specific Gravity: Between 0.860 to 0.880
Distillation Range: Between 172C to 220C
Total Terpene Alcohols: 22% + (by dehydration)
Water Solubility: Insoluble
Solubility in Solvents: Benzene, chloroform, and most common solvents
